Each part of the Service Plan is defined by a “Cycle”. These are set up against each asset. Tasks can then be assigned to the cycles. At the point when due for scheduling - expected next service minus lead time - the associated tasks are created on the asset. The tasks will be added to a job card, and the job card will record which service cycles were actioned. Upon completion, the due flag is reset and the next service date and meter are set.
Navigate to Fixed Assets > FA Asset Workbench.
Select the asset for which you would like to have a cycle set up.
Within the asset record, select Maintenance > Cycles.
Asset Maintenance Cycles
Click Add (
) to add a new record.
Enter:
Cycle code – a code to identify the cycle
Meter Frequency – intervals based on a meter
Interval – how many units of the meter separates each event in the cycle
Caption – which caption is used for the meter
Chronological – intervals based on time
Interval – how many days, months or years between each event
Unit – Day, Week, Month or Year. This can also be set to ‘None’ if there is no time based alternative to the Meter Frequency
Last Actioned – the meter reading and date when the event was last actioned
Next – the meter reading and date the next event is due
Expected – when the next event is expected to occur
When you are done, save the line by clicking Save (
).
You can add as many cycles as required; for example, 500, 1000 and 2000 hour services would each have their own cycle.
